===What kind of books did the Nazis burn? (Phrase)=== An expression employed by some neo-Nazis online to justify [[book burning]]s in Nazi Germany and to depict the Nazis as a positive force in human history. It is typically used with the implication that these book burnings, which often targeted queer literature and research materials, actually targeted pedophilic tomes.
